What is an All Seasons Duvet?
An All Seasons quilt is designed to suit your sleeping needs for the entire year. Whether you prefer a feather and down duvet, or a synthetic filled duvet, most come with the option of being All Seasons. Fit to keep you comfortable and warm in Spring, Summer, Autumn and Winter, All Seasons duvets are a one-time purchase.
How Does an All Seasons Duvet Work?
With an All Seasons Duvet, what you receive is two separate duvets that have a different Tog rating. One duvet is a lighter, summer Tog, usually 4.5. The other is a warmer duvet, typically with a 9 Tog rating. Combining the two together creates a warm and cosy 13.5 Tog duvet that is perfect for colder, winter months.
A duvet designed for all seasons, you can use the lighter 4.5 Tog cover for summer months to keep you cool and comfortable. During mid-seasons such as Spring and Autumn, you can switch to the 9 Tog duvet for a little more warmth. Then when winter rolls round, the two duvets can be connected together to create a super cosy 13.5 Tog duvet. Duvets are combined together via buttons, ties or plastic fasteners.
What All Seasons Duvets are available to me?
Whether you prefer natural or synthetic duvets, there is an All Seasons duvet to suit everyone. At Homescapes, we offer a range of duvets that can either be purchased as an All Seasons set, or available to mix and match.
All Season Duvet Sets
Choose from Duck Feather and Down, Goose Feather and Down or Luxury Hotel Quality Super Microfibre All Seasons duvet. All of these duvet sets come with one 4.5 Tog and one 9 Tog duvet.

Make Your Own All Seasons Duvet
Some of the duvets available on Homescapes are sold individually but have the ability to be combined together. This enables you to create an All Seasons duvet. Homescapes’ Wool duvets are available in Lightweight and Heavyweight options. They both come with ties, allowing you to combine any two together. You can choose to have both the light and heavy duvet and then combine the two for Winter. Or if you really feel the cold, you could get two heavyweight duvets to combine together.
Our luxury Down Duvets can also be made into an All Seasons duvet. Each sold separately in 4.5 Tog, 9 Tog, 10.5 Tog and 13.5 Tog, these can be mixed and matched according to your preference. You could create a super cosy 15 Tog duvet by combing the 4.5 with the 10.5 Tog duvet.
